Eleven NISD students are National Merit Scholarship Semifinalists

Eleven Northside ISD high school seniors from four high schools have been named 2022 National Merit Scholarship Semifinalists.

They are among 16,000 semifinalists nationwide in the 67th annual National Merit Scholarship Program and represent less than one percent of U.S. high school seniors.

Now these top students will compete for National Merit Scholarships worth almost $30 million that will be awarded next spring. About 95 percent of the Semifinalists are expected to attain Finalist standing, and about half of the Finalists will win a National Merit Scholarship.

Juniors entered the 2022 National Merit Scholarship Program by taking the PSAT, which served as an initial screen of program entrants. The number of Semifinalists in a state is proportional to the state’s percentage of the national total of graduating seniors.
